Create your very own online rental DVD store with ILetYou. In a matter of minutes you can be the next Netflix.

ILetYou is essentially the online storefront for a whole bunch of video stores. When someone places an order, the video store handles the shipping and logistics. ILetYou takes a cut of the transaction fee. When you set up your DVD rental store on ILetYou, you get a share of that transaction fee too.

Is it new? Definitely not. The idea of affiliate marketing is very web 1.0. So far Amazon Affiliate programs are the most widely publicised. There are also a ton of affiliate programmes available at Commission Junction (again a web 1.0 thing).

However, ILetYou does signal the possible return of affiliate programmes. In 1.0, it was pretty hard to drive traffic to your website. Today with blogs, technorati, myspace and tons of social networking sites, it’s easier for personal web pages to drum up traffic.

Personally I have never made any money from affiliate programmes. And trust me, it’s not for want of trying!

ILetYou is still in beta.
